By now, you’ve probably heard the tragic news of the Earthquake that literally shattered Haiti apart. It’s news that has torn up the international community, and many people are looking for little ways that they can chip in. Well, here’s one that’s relevant to what our site covers!

Heroes 4 Haiti is “a grassroots movement of artists seeking to raise money for organizations helping victims of the recent Haitian earthquake. Heroes 4 Haiti is not an organization, it’s a collective response to human tragedy.” The site outlines many ways in which you can also help, such as by donating art, donate collectibles or services, bidding on the various auctions, and spreading the word. Artists like Steve Buccellato and Veronica Jones have already contributed.

For more information, please visit this website. And of course, many charities already exist and are in place for you to help those in need. If you can help, I’m sure they would greatly appreciate it.
